WASHINGTON — NAFCU's 2008 Congressional Caucus is slated to be a who's who of lawmakers and regulators affecting credit unions.

The session kicks off Monday with an address by NBC Chief White House Correspondent David Gregory. Other speakers that day include NCUA Vice Chairman Rodney Hood; Rep. Judy Biggert (R-Ill.), a key backer of efforts to improve financial literacy and a member of the House Financial Services Committee; and Rep. Tom Price (R-Ga.), also a member of the committee.

Monday's luncheon session will feature a debate between Douglas Holtz-Eakin, senior policy adviser to Sen. John McCain (R-Ariz.) and Gary Gensler, senior economic adviser to Sen. Barack Obama (D-Ill.).
